I'd also guess Mindwalker was first - but I have heard others given that title.  EA's Kelidescope came in the box of early Amiga 1000s.

For "ported to Amiga," I'd say Hex by Mark of the Unicorn.
For "ported from Amiga," I'd say Alien Fires.

These are wild guesses, but I'm basing them on the RAM requirements of 256K, which at least place them as early A1000 titles.

Also, titles that ran on 1.1 and did not run on 1.2 are bound to be very early titles.

EA's 1-on-1 was an early 256K 1.1 only game.

just to clear some things up here


First game to come for amiga (commercial) was MINDWALKER and it was bundled with all a1000's V1.0 machines (with 256kb mem)

and you needed the boot disk too.


as for the guys mentioning defender of the crown, well DOTC was an C64/MAC/PC port from 1983 and ported to amiga in later 1985 and redone to the max.

EA's game One-on One is a close number 2 for the first games to appear on amiga.


public domain ? well that have to be "that gun game" , based on a coinop..damn i cant remeber it but its from 1987 afaik and it had only 3 doors and 2 diffrent types of people to shoot, innocent (woman) and enemy (man with gun) ..  was the name ShootOut?   cant remeber...
